For whatever reason, it's the away team that's had the advantage when El Segundo and Mira Costa meet (three straight games heading into this one) and that held true again on Friday. The Eagles fell 3-1 to the Mustangs. El Segundo were given a dose of their own medicine in this game as Mira Costa apparently hadn't forgotten their defeat the last time these teams played back in January of 2025.
El Segundo's goal came courtesy of Max Abroms, who's now up to three this season.
El Segundo's loss dropped their record down to 8-4-1. As for Mira Costa, their victory was their first in the league, bumping their league record up to 1-2 and their overall record up to 7-3-1.
